7. Historic Buildings or Archeological Sites Factor

This factor evaluates the historical attributes of a parcel. It assumes that the presence of eligible historical or archeological features add to the agricultural preservation value. Significant historical or archeological sites are those listed on the National Register of Historic Places or have received a consensus determination through the State Historic Preservation Office. Qualified professional cultural resource consultants will perform inventory and documentation. NRCS submits the report to the State Historic Preservation Office and consults on the eligibility of historical or archaeological sites.

Weight = 0.04

Historic Buildings or Archeological Sites Factor Table
Factor Description Factor Scale
features significant 100
features not significant 0
